    Hardware User Manual - Argos3D-Pulse Last change: 2 September 2021/Version 1 4 Interface Description 4.1 Signal naming Signal names are usually written in capital letters. They are noted in positive logic (positive asserted). If the signal is negative asserted an “n” will be added as prefix to the signal name.

    Note Use inherently limited power sources only! 4.2.3 Power over Ethernet Some derivates of the Argos3D-Pulse have the possibility to be powered via Power over Ethernet (PoE). The IEEE 802.3bt specification allows a maximum power consumption of 75 W. Note For Argos3D-Pulse types without PoE support an external Power over Ethernet adapter is available.

    An adjusted adapter cable is available from BECOM Systems. 4.3.1 Interconnection cable A customized 5 m IP67 compliant cable is available from BECOM Systems. Please refer to 8.1 for related products. 4.3.2 Development Adapter For development purposes there is an adapter available with standard Ethernet RJ45 interface and a 2.1 mm DC power supply socket and for digital input, digital output and trigger input a two-pole header each.
